GIGABYTE Radeon RX 5700 8G has a maximum frequency of 1.465 GHz. Memory size 8 GB. Memory type GDDR6. Released in Q3/2019.

PNY GeForce GTX 1080 XLR8 Gaming OC has a maximum frequency of 1.708 GHz+ 6 %. Memory size 8 GB. Memory type GDDR5X. Released in Q3/2016.
